What is Car Remote Programming?Car remote programming is the procedure of synchronizing a remote transmitter with an automobile's onboard computer, or Electronic Control Unit (ECU). Every modern-day lorry is equipped with a receiver that listens for a particular radio frequency signal. To prevent unapproved access, these signals are secured.

When a remote is set, the lorry's ECU finds out the special digital signature or "ID" of that specific remote. When the "handshake" in between the device and the car is established, the lorry will react to commands such as locking/unlocking doors, opening the trunk, or beginning the engine.

The Technology Behind the Signal
Most car remotes operate utilizing Radio Frequency (RF) innovation. High-security systems typically use "Rolling Codes." This suggests that each time the button is pushed, the remote and the car generate a brand-new encrypted code for the next use. This prevents "replay attacks," where a thief intercepts the signal to open the car later.

Kinds Of Automotive RemotesNot all car remotes are produced equal. The programming technique required often depends on the particular type of technology ingrained within the key.

Standard Key Fobs: These are normally separate from the ignition key and are utilized exclusively for locking and unlocking doors.

Transponder Keys: These secrets have a physical blade but contain a covert RFID (Radio Frequency Identification) chip in the plastic head. The car will not begin unless the ECU recognizes the chip.

Integrated Key Reprogramming/Remote Combinations: The remote buttons are developed directly into the head of the physical key.

Smart Keys (Proximity Keys): These enable for "push-to-start" functionality. The car spots the key's presence within a particular radius, allowing the motorist to run the vehicle without ever placing a key.

When is Programming Necessary?There are numerous scenarios where a lorry owner may require to look for out programming services:

Purchasing a New Remote: Whether bought from a car dealership or an aftermarket vendor, a brand-new remote is a "blank slate" and will not work till synced.

Battery Replacement Issues: While most remotes keep their memory after a battery change, some older designs or particular European brands may lose their "link" and require a reset.

System Resets: If the vehicle's battery dies entirely or the ECU is flashed/updated, the kept remote information might periodically be wiped.

Security Measures: If a key is stolen, the owner ought to have the car reprogrammed to "forget" the old key, making sure the stolen remote can no longer access the vehicle.

The Programming Process: DIY vs. ProfessionalThe methods for programming a car remote differ substantially by manufacturer and lorry age. Typically, the procedure falls under two categories: On-Board Programming (DIY) and Diagnostic Programming (Professional).

  1. On-Board Programming (DIY)
    Many older lorries and particular contemporary brand names (like Ford or Toyota) allow owners to program remotes utilizing a specific series of manual actions. This is often referred to as "shaking hands" with the car.

Common DIY Steps Include:

Sitting in the driver's seat with all doors closed.

Inserting and eliminating the key from the ignition a set number of times.

Cycling the ignition from 'Off' to 'Run' a number of times without starting the engine.

Pressing buttons on the remote within a five-second window.

Waiting on the door locks to cycle (click) as a confirmation of success.

  1. Diagnostic Programming (Professional)
    Most cars produced after 2010 need customized equipment. This includes connecting a diagnostic tool to the vehicle's OBD-II port (usually located under the control panel).

Professional Tools and Requirements:

OBD-II Scanners: High-end tablets that interact directly with the ECU.

Key Programmers: Devices specifically created to compose brand-new chip ID data to the car's memory.

PIN Codes: Many makers (such as Nissan, Chrysler, and Volkswagen) require a specific PIN or "Security Wait" time to authorize brand-new key additions.

Typical Challenges and TroubleshootingCar remote programming is not constantly a smooth process. Several elements can hinder an effective sync:

Incorrect Frequency: Aftermarket remotes must match the exact Megahertz (MHz) frequency of the original. Even if a remote looks identical, if the internal frequency is incorrect, it will not set.

Maximum Key Limit: Most ECUs have a limitation on the number of remotes can be set (normally 4 to 8). If the limit is reached, old remotes need to be cleared before adding new ones.

Weak Vehicle Battery: If the car's battery is low, the ECU may fail to get in "programming mode" or may drop the connection mid-process.

Broken Receiver: Occasionally, the fault lies not with the remote, but with the vehicle's internal antenna or RKE (Remote Keyless Entry) module.

List for Successful Programming:

Ensure the car battery is completely charged.

Validate the part number on the back of the original remote.

Close all doors and the trunk (unless the guidelines say otherwise).

Have all existing remotes present (some systems wipe all remotes and require them to be re-added at the same time).

Regularly Asked Questions (FAQ)

  1. Can I set a used remote from another car?
    It depends on the automobile. Some remotes are "locked" to the very first VIN they are set to and can not be reused. Others, particularly older fobs, can be cleared and reprogrammed to a various car of the exact same make and model.
  2. Do I require the original key to configure a brand-new one?
    For many DIY techniques, a minimum of one working key is needed to "license" the addition of a second Key Reprogramming. If all keys are lost, an expert locksmith or dealership need to utilize diagnostic equipment to bypass the security.
  3. How long does the programming process take?

  4. Why does the dealer charge so much more than a locksmith professional?
    Dealerships have higher overhead expenses and normally just use OEM (Original Equipment Manufacturer) parts, which are more expensive than the aftermarket parts typically used by locksmith professionals.
  5. Will programming a new remote disable my old one?
    Typically, no. However, some "all keys lost" treatments or particular maker procedures need all secrets to be present since the system cleans the memory before adding new ones.
